Weather in June

The first month of the summer, June, is a hot month in Albert, Kansas, with an average temperature ranging between max 89.4°F (31.9°C) and min 68.4°F (20.2°C).

Temperature

June's arrival brings a change in high-temperatures, moving from a warm 75.6°F (24.2°C) in May to a hot 89.4°F (31.9°C). June's nights observe an average temperature of 68.4°F (20.2°C).

Heat index

For June, the heat index is estimated at a fiery hot 96.8°F (36°C). Ensure extra safety measures, heat exhaustion and heat cramps are likely. Continuous activity might result in heatstroke.
Heat index determinations are made taking into account the shade and light air movements. Heat index values may surge by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ees in the presence of dire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', gives an indication of how one might feel in terms of heat after considering humidity. One's perception of weather can be shaped by other factors, involving metabolic differences, pregnancy, and physical exertion. Direct exposure to sun rays can potentially augment the heat sensation, elevating the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values hold great significance to children. In general, younger individuals are at greater risk than adults because they tend to sweat less. Also, having a larger skin surface to body size ratio and greater heat production due to their active behavior contribute to this danger.
In high temperatures, perspiration kicks in, allowing the human body to cool down through the evaporation of sweat. A higher relative humidity affects normal body cooling by reducing the evaporation rate, subsequently lowering the rate at which the body cools and increasing the perception of heat. Increasing body temperatures can be a precursor to dehydration if the body can't shed the extra heat.

Humidity

In June, the average relative humidity in Albert is 58%.

Rainfall

In Albert, Kansas, in June, during 13.1 rainfall days, 2.17" (55mm) of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, in Albert, there are 113 rainfall days, and 19.69" (500m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

May through September are months without snowfall in Albert, Kansas.

Daylight

With an average of 14h and 48min of daylight, June has the longest days of the year.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 6:13 am and sunset at 8:54 pm. On the last day of June, in Albert, sunrise is at 6:15 am and sunset at 9:04 pm CDT.

Sunshine

With an average of 11.4h of sunshine, June has the most sunshine of the year.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index are June through August, with an average maximum UV index of 7.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from unprotected exposure to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
Note: The average daily UV index of 7 in June transforms into the following instructions:
Stand by precautions and apply sun safety measures. Evading sunburn is of great importance. Stay in the shade and avoid direct Sun exposure from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., a period when UV radiation is particularly strong, noting that parasols or canopies may not offer total sun protection. A wide-brimmed hat is a shield, deflecting up to 50% of harmful UV radiation from eyes.
